What about faith and fear?
I judge, therefore I am; I fear, therefore I became; I have faith, therefore I cease.
The primal fear which derives from the existence of the “I” and its segregation from the infinite can be overcome only by faith, which dissolves the ego and reveals true love and security underneath it.
At times it is the heavy and jagged mass of fear which threatens to penetrate and crush the faith which tries to pierce through, and at times it is the whole and illuminating presence of faith which shatters the massive and intensifying structure of fear.
